Speed and Agility for the 5A S Player: The Zig-Zag Shuttle Drill

For S players at 5A programs like Pittsburgh Central Catholic Vikings, speed and agility are crucial components of their game. The Zig-Zag Shuttle Drill is a high-intensity exercise that targets these skills. To set up the drill, divide the field into a 10-yard by 10-yard grid. Place cones at each corner and in the middle of each side. The player starts at one corner, then zig-zags through the grid, changing direction at each cone. The player must touch each cone with their hand before moving on. Perform 3 sets of 10 reps, resting for 30 seconds between sets. Coaching cues include 'stay low and quick,' 'change direction with your feet,' and 'keep your eyes up and focused on the next cone.' This drill translates to game performance by improving the player's ability to quickly change direction and maintain speed while tracking the ball and the opponent.
